Madis Origin and Meaning

The name Madis is a boy's name.

Madis is a masculine name with Estonian and Scandinavian roots, derived from the Biblical name Matthew (Mattias in many European languages), which means "gift of God." In Estonia, Madis has been used for centuries and remains a popular traditional choice. The name has a clean, modern sound despite its historical roots, making it appealing across generations. In other Nordic countries, it may be found as a variant spelling or related form. Madis carries a strong yet approachable quality, with its two syllables and distinctive ending creating a memorable impression. While uncommon in English-speaking countries, giving it an exotic appeal there, Madis maintains moderate popularity in its countries of origin. The name blends traditional heritage with a contemporary sound, making it both rooted and relevant.
